What is the cost of clothing in ireland?


    



Show all answers


Priscilla Duck
Rating
A t-shirt in Penneys can cost as little as 3 euro. A pair of trousers in Dunnes is usually 20-40 euro. Something like a Northface weatherproof jacket will cost 100-250 euro. Designer gear runs into the thousands. Like any other country, it depends on where you shop.
